Index index by Group index by Distribution index by Vendor index by creation date index by Name Mirrors Help Search

mjpegtools-2.2.1-slfo.1.1.10 RPM for x86_64

From OpenSuSE Leap 16.0 for x86_64

Name: mjpegtools Distribution: SUSE Linux Framework One
Version: 2.2.1 Vendor: SUSE LLC <https://www.suse.com/>
Release: slfo.1.1.10 Build date: Mon May 16 20:01:58 2022
Group: Productivity/Multimedia/Video/Editors and Convertors Build host: reproducible
Size: 1880754 Source RPM: mjpegtools-2.2.1-slfo.1.1.10.src.rpm
Packager: https://www.suse.com/
Url: http://mjpeg.sourceforge.net/
Summary: MJPEG Video Capture and Processing Tools
The mjpegtools allow for capture, playback, processing, and simple
editing of MJPEG AV data. The hardware I/O applications are intended
for use with Zoran MJPEG framegrabber-based hardware (see the
zoran-driver package), but the processing tools can be used with MJPEG
data from other sources as well.

Provides

Requires

License

GPL-2.0-only

Changelog

* Mon May 16 2022 jengelh@inai.de
  - mjpegtools's Makefiles try to use -lX11, but there is no
    BuildRequire for it - add it.
* Fri Oct 29 2021 bjorn.lie@gmail.com
  - Update to version 2.2.1
    * version bump to the official release
    * various compile warnings fixes
* Tue May 11 2021 pgajdos@suse.com
  - version update to 2.2.0~beta
  - modified patches
    % mjpegtools-2.0.0-fix-bashisms.patch (refreshed)
    % mjpegtools-v4l-2.6.38.patch (refreshed)
    % mjpegtools-vector_alignment.patch (refreshed)
  - modified sources
    % baselibs.conf
  - deleted patches
    - mjpegtools-config_h.patch (upstreamed)
    - mjpegtools-cpuinfo.patch (not needed)
    - mjpegtools-gcc47.patch (upstreamed)
    - mjpegtools-more-pie.patch (upstreamed)
    - mjpegtools-no_arch_tuning.patch
* Wed Aug 22 2018 dimstar@opensuse.org
  - Inject pkg-config --cflags SDL_gfx into CFLAGS: the build system
    does not use pkg-config yet to find the right parameters for
    SDL_gfx, so we cheat like that.
* Tue Mar 06 2018 virtuousfox@gmail.com
  - Add libmplex2-2_0-0 to baselibs.conf for gstreamer-plugins-bad-32bit
    forgotten in the previous change
* Tue Mar 06 2018 virtuousfox@gmail.com
  - Add libmpeg2encpp-2_0-0 to baselibs.conf for gstreamer-plugins-bad-32bit
    which may be needed for wine's A/V support to function properly
* Tue Feb 27 2018 bjorn.lie@gmail.com
  - Split libmjpegutils-2_0-0 to follow openSUSE recommended
    guidelines for libs:
    + liblavfile-2_0-0
    + liblavjpeg-2_0-0
    + liblavplay-2_0-0
    + liblavrec-2_0-0
    + libmplex2-2_0-0
    + libmpeg2encpp-2_0-0
  - Run spec-cleaner, modernize spec slightly.
  - Drop libmpeg2encpp-2_0-0 Obsoletes, package is added back.
* Tue Feb 20 2018 bjorn.lie@gmail.com
  - No longer use patched tarball for build, mpeg2 is now available
    in openSUSE:
    + Drop pre_checkin.sh, mjpegtools-codecpatch.sh and
      mjpegtools-codecpatch.patch, no longer needed.
    + Drop BUILD_ORIG and obsolete versions conditionals.
    + Drop previously conditional mjpegtools-orig-addon and
      libmpeg2encpp-2_0-0 subpackages.
    + Update baselibs.conf for the new build structure.
    + Add mjpegtools-orig-addon and libmpeg2encpp-2_0-0 Obsoletes:
      Ensure a smooth upgrade for our users.
* Tue Feb 20 2018 bwiedemann@suse.com
  - Make source tarball generation reproducible (boo#1041090)
* Sat Dec 30 2017 zaitor@opensuse.org
  - Add conditional post(un) handling for libmpeg2encpp-2_0-0.
* Tue Oct 31 2017 zaitor@opensuse.org
  - Drop pkgconfig(gdk-x11-2.0), pkgconfig(gobject-2.0) and
    pkgconfig(gtk+-x11-2.0) BuildRequires and pass --without-gtk, no
    longer build gtk2 support.
* Sun Apr 02 2017 meissner@suse.com
  - mjpegtools-more-pie.patch: remove some -fno-PIC calls. They
    do not seem to be necessary and break PIE builds.
    (The compiler would warn if the assembler would not build.)
* Fri Feb 24 2017 zaitor@opensuse.org
  - Add mjpegtools Requires to mjpegtools-orig-addon, installing the
    addon without having the package it "extends" is pointless.
* Sat Feb 18 2017 zaitor@opensuse.org
  - Split the package in smaller pieces, allowing as user to keep the
    main/free parts from the distribution and 'enhancing' the
    capability with simple addon-packages: libmpeg2encpp-2_0-0 (as a
    library it is required by other code depending on it) and
    mjpegtools-orig-addon, which is auto-recommended when the user
    has mjpegtools installed AND has a repo enabled, containing this
    package AND has recommends enabled.
* Thu Jan 08 2015 olaf@aepfle.de
  - BuildRequire at least libpng 1.14 due to usage of
    PNG_TRANSFORM_GRAY_TO_RGB
* Mon Dec 01 2014 kstreitova@suse.com
  - Added baselibs.conf as a source in the spec file (to avoid error
    message from the Factory check script).
* Fri Nov 29 2013 ledest@gmail.com
  - fix bashisms in shell scripts
  - fix shebang in lavtc.sh that contains bash-specific constructions
  - add patches:
    * mjpegtools-2.0.0-fix-bashisms.patch
* Tue Apr 09 2013 cfarrell@suse.com
  - license update: GPL-2.0
    ÃPresence of many GPL-2.0 licensed files in mplex/ y4mdenoise
* Fri Mar 01 2013 coolo@suse.com
  - update license to new format
* Tue Jul 03 2012 meissner@suse.com
  - disable simd-accel on ppc as it does not build with the
    reduced tarball
* Sun May 06 2012 reddwarf@opensuse.org
  - Don't force a libpng version
  - Modify %attr use to make it compatible with old distros
* Thu Mar 15 2012 dimstar@opensuse.org
  - Add mjpegtools-gcc47.patch: Fix build with gcc 4.7.
* Fri Dec 02 2011 coolo@suse.com
  - add libtool as buildrequire to avoid implicit dependency
* Tue Nov 15 2011 cmorve69@yahoo.es
  - Update to 2.0.0
  - Remove obsoleted patches
  - Rename to follow SLPP
  - Use pkgconfig()-type BuildRequires
  - Spec-clean
* Sun Aug 07 2011 chris@computersalat.de
  - fix BUILD_ORIG
    o add fix_lib_versioning-mpeg2enc patch (mpeg2enc/Makefile.am)
  - add gtk2-devel (Gtk+ support for glav)
  - remove author from descr
* Thu Jul 07 2011 idonmez@novell.com
  - Add mjpegtools-v4l-2.6.38.patch: use the new v4l interface
* Thu Apr 14 2011 toddrme2178@gmail.com
  - added 32bit compatibility libraries
  - properly escape macro in comments (fix for RPMLINT warning)
* Wed Feb 09 2011 pth@suse.de
  - Optimize the handling of CFLAGS.
  - Don't use -fno-strict-aliasing as the compiler doesn't report
    any aliasing issues.
* Wed Feb 09 2011 pth@suse.de
  - Use AC_PREREQ before AC_INIT
  - Move AM_INIT_AUTOMAKE to just after AC_INIT
  - Use LT_INIT to init libtool and pass disable-static as default.
  - Only pass -release to libtool and not -release and -version-info,
    thus fixing the library naming.
  - Add and use an option to configure to disable processor specific
    code tuning.
  - Don't bother with patching .in files as they're regenerated by
    calling autoreconf.
* Thu Sep 02 2010 pgajdos@suse.cz
  - fixed crash
  - see http://bugs.gentoo.org/293919,
    https://qa.mandriva.com/show_bug.cgi?id=55450
* Mon Mar 01 2010 puzel@novell.com
  - mjpegtools-1.9.0-fix-compiler-error.patch
    - fix build
* Sat Nov 21 2009 meissner@suse.de
  - fuzz=0 for codec patch
* Thu Jun 04 2009 puzel@suse.cz
  - add mjpegtools-fix-invalid-conversion.patch
    - fixes build with new gcc and glibc
* Mon Jan 19 2009 puzel@suse.cz
  - update to 1.9.0 (bug fixes)
    - delete mjpegtools-jpeg2yuv_stdin.patch (fixed upstream)
    - delete mjpegtools-gcc43.patch (fixed upstream)
  - set correct group for -devel package (Development/Libraries/C and C++)
* Thu Jun 26 2008 puzel@suse.cz
  - update to 1.9.0rc3
    * bugfix release
  - removed mjpegtools-includes.patch (fixed in upstream)
  - removed mjpegtools-motionestbug.patch (fixed in upstream)
  - removed mjpegtools-strcmp.patch (fixed in upstream)
* Tue May 13 2008 puzel@suse.cz
  - added libpng-devel to BuildRequires [bnc #343848]
* Mon Jan 07 2008 ssommer@suse.de
  - fix build with gcc43
* Sun Aug 12 2007 ro@suse.de
  - fix build for BUILD_ORIG not set
* Fri Aug 10 2007 pcerny@suse.cz
  - fixed dependency problems on ppc/ppc64 [#297568]
    (reenabling architecture dependent configure options)
  - changed DISTRIBUTABLE to BUILD_ORIG
  - patch for jpeg2yuv to detect EOF correctly (from upstream)
  - patch names synchronization
* Sun Aug 05 2007 olh@suse.de
  - getopt returns int, not char
    align vector buffers to 16 bytes
    mark one string constant as const
    build parallel
* Fri Jul 20 2007 pcerny@suse.cz
  - removed dependece on avifile and some other packages
* Wed May 09 2007 pcerny@suse.cz
  - update to 1.9.0rc2
* Mon Oct 16 2006 ro@suse.de
  - fix build with current libquicktime
* Tue Mar 14 2006 ro@suse.de
  - disable altivec also on ppc64 (not just on ppc)
* Fri Jan 27 2006 nadvornik@suse.cz
  - fixed BuildRequires
* Thu Jan 26 2006 sbrabec@suse.cz
  - Added %install_info_prereq.
* Wed Jan 25 2006 mls@suse.de
  - converted neededforbuild to BuildRequires
* Tue Nov 29 2005 ro@suse.de
  - overwrite cpuinfo.sh, the build-host is basically random
    and optimizing for a random cpu does not help
* Wed Oct 26 2005 rguenther@suse.de
  - add missing include of assert.h to allow building with gcc 4.1
* Fri Oct 21 2005 kraxel@suse.de
  - updated to 1.8.0.
  - splitted away -devel package.
* Mon Sep 26 2005 sbrabec@suse.cz
  - Force gtk2 using gtk1-compat-devel.
* Tue May 03 2005 pmladek@suse.cz
  - added some more fixes to build with gcc4
* Tue Apr 19 2005 ro@suse.de
  - fix build with gcc-4
* Thu Apr 22 2004 kraxel@suse.de
  - add -fno-strict-aliasing.
* Thu Feb 05 2004 kraxel@suse.de
  - update to 1.6.2-final.
* Thu Jan 22 2004 kraxel@suse.de
  - updated to 1.6.2-rc4.
  - some spec file cleanups.
* Sat Jan 10 2004 adrian@suse.de
  - add %run_ldconfig
* Mon Aug 11 2003 ro@suse.de
  - fix build with latest avifile
* Tue May 27 2003 kraxel@suse.de
  - file list fixups.
* Mon Mar 10 2003 kraxel@suse.de
  - ppc build fix.
* Tue Feb 25 2003 aj@suse.de
  - Add missing assert includes.
* Mon Feb 17 2003 ro@suse.de
  - fix last change
* Thu Feb 13 2003 sf@suse.de
  - compile with -fPIC on archs != i386
    (needed for gstreamer-plugins)
* Thu Feb 13 2003 ro@suse.de
  - added freetype2-devel
* Wed Feb 12 2003 ro@suse.de
  - added expat to neededforbuild
* Tue Dec 10 2002 kraxel@suse.de
  - updated to version 1.6.1
  - splitted libmovtar into a new package
* Fri Jul 05 2002 kukuk@suse.de
  - Use %ix86 macro
* Thu Jul 04 2002 ro@suse.de
  - neededforbuild quicktime4linux -> libquicktime
* Tue Jun 25 2002 uli@suse.de
  - build movtar with -fPIC
* Wed Jun 12 2002 uli@suse.de
  - update -> 1.6.0 (final)
* Fri May 24 2002 meissner@suse.de
  - %_lib fixes.
* Fri Apr 26 2002 uli@suse.de
  - update -> 1.6.0-rc2
  - update jpeg-mmx -> 0.1.4-rc1
  - update libmovtar -> 0.1.3-rc1
  - ditched buildroot crap, it breaks movtar
  - disabled cmov optimizations (no runtime detection)
  - changed MPEGTOOLS switch to DISTRIBUTABLE (with inverse logic)
    to ensure consistency with other packages
* Wed Apr 03 2002 sf@suse.de
  - update to 1.6.0-beta2
  - gcc3 fix
  - spec cleanup
  - removed mjpegtools.dif
  - added DV-support again, as mmx-detection in libdv is "fixed"
  - added buildroot
* Fri Feb 08 2002 uli@suse.de
  - build without DV support (causes reliable segfaults even on
    non-DV input)
* Thu Jan 31 2002 ro@suse.de
  - changed neededforbuild <libpng> to <libpng-devel-packages>
* Fri Jan 25 2002 uli@suse.de
  - update -> 1.6.0-beta1
* Wed Aug 08 2001 ro@suse.de
  - changed neededforbuild <sdl> to <SDL>
  - changed neededforbuild <sdl-devel> to <SDL-devel>
* Tue Jul 10 2001 uli@suse.de
  - initial package

Files

/usr/bin/anytovcd.sh
/usr/bin/jpeg2yuv
/usr/bin/lav2avi.sh
/usr/bin/lav2mpeg
/usr/bin/lav2wav
/usr/bin/lav2yuv
/usr/bin/lavaddwav
/usr/bin/lavinfo
/usr/bin/lavpipe
/usr/bin/lavplay
/usr/bin/lavrec
/usr/bin/lavtc.sh
/usr/bin/lavtrans
/usr/bin/lavvideo
/usr/bin/matteblend.flt
/usr/bin/mjpeg_simd_helper
/usr/bin/mp2enc
/usr/bin/mpeg2enc
/usr/bin/mpegtranscode
/usr/bin/mplex
/usr/bin/multiblend.flt
/usr/bin/pgmtoy4m
/usr/bin/png2yuv
/usr/bin/pnmtoy4m
/usr/bin/ppmtoy4m
/usr/bin/qttoy4m
/usr/bin/transist.flt
/usr/bin/y4mblack
/usr/bin/y4mcolorbars
/usr/bin/y4mdenoise
/usr/bin/y4mhist
/usr/bin/y4minterlace
/usr/bin/y4mivtc
/usr/bin/y4mscaler
/usr/bin/y4mshift
/usr/bin/y4mspatialfilter
/usr/bin/y4mstabilizer
/usr/bin/y4mtopnm
/usr/bin/y4mtoppm
/usr/bin/y4mtoqt
/usr/bin/y4mtoyuv
/usr/bin/y4munsharp
/usr/bin/ypipe
/usr/bin/yuv2lav
/usr/bin/yuv4mpeg
/usr/bin/yuvcorrect
/usr/bin/yuvcorrect_tune
/usr/bin/yuvdeinterlace
/usr/bin/yuvdenoise
/usr/bin/yuvfps
/usr/bin/yuvinactive
/usr/bin/yuvkineco
/usr/bin/yuvmedianfilter
/usr/bin/yuvplay
/usr/bin/yuvscaler
/usr/bin/yuvycsnoise
/usr/bin/yuyvtoy4m
/usr/share/doc/packages/mjpegtools
/usr/share/doc/packages/mjpegtools/AUTHORS
/usr/share/doc/packages/mjpegtools/BUGS
/usr/share/doc/packages/mjpegtools/CHANGES
/usr/share/doc/packages/mjpegtools/HINTS
/usr/share/doc/packages/mjpegtools/NEWS
/usr/share/doc/packages/mjpegtools/PLANS
/usr/share/doc/packages/mjpegtools/README
/usr/share/doc/packages/mjpegtools/README.AltiVec
/usr/share/doc/packages/mjpegtools/README.DV
/usr/share/doc/packages/mjpegtools/README.avilib
/usr/share/doc/packages/mjpegtools/README.lavpipe
/usr/share/doc/packages/mjpegtools/README.transist
/usr/share/doc/packages/mjpegtools/TODO
/usr/share/info/mjpeg-howto.info.gz
/usr/share/man/man1/jpeg2yuv.1.gz
/usr/share/man/man1/lav2mpeg.1.gz
/usr/share/man/man1/lav2wav.1.gz
/usr/share/man/man1/lav2yuv.1.gz
/usr/share/man/man1/lavpipe.1.gz
/usr/share/man/man1/lavplay.1.gz
/usr/share/man/man1/lavrec.1.gz
/usr/share/man/man1/lavtrans.1.gz
/usr/share/man/man1/mjpegtools.1.gz
/usr/share/man/man1/mp2enc.1.gz
/usr/share/man/man1/mpeg2enc.1.gz
/usr/share/man/man1/mplex.1.gz
/usr/share/man/man1/pgmtoy4m.1.gz
/usr/share/man/man1/png2yuv.1.gz
/usr/share/man/man1/pnmtoy4m.1.gz
/usr/share/man/man1/ppmtoy4m.1.gz
/usr/share/man/man1/y4mcolorbars.1.gz
/usr/share/man/man1/y4mdenoise.1.gz
/usr/share/man/man1/y4mscaler.1.gz
/usr/share/man/man1/y4mtopnm.1.gz
/usr/share/man/man1/y4mtoppm.1.gz
/usr/share/man/man1/y4munsharp.1.gz
/usr/share/man/man1/yuv2lav.1.gz
/usr/share/man/man1/yuvdenoise.1.gz
/usr/share/man/man1/yuvfps.1.gz
/usr/share/man/man1/yuvinactive.1.gz
/usr/share/man/man1/yuvkineco.1.gz
/usr/share/man/man1/yuvmedianfilter.1.gz
/usr/share/man/man1/yuvplay.1.gz
/usr/share/man/man1/yuvscaler.1.gz
/usr/share/man/man1/yuvycsnoise.1.gz
/usr/share/man/man5/yuv4mpeg.5.gz


Generated by rpm2html 1.8.1

Fabrice Bellet, Tue Nov 12 00:02:43 2024